设为首页收藏本站Access中国

Office中国论坛/Access中国论坛

 找回密码
 注册

QQ登录

只需一步,快速开始

返回列表 发新帖
查看: 1004|回复: 3
打印 上一主题 下一主题

[表] 如何计算字段的值

[复制链接]
跳转到指定楼层
1#
发表于 2010-1-6 18:53:23 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
如何计算字段的值,字段很多,如何去判断,详见附件

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x
分享到:  QQ好友和群QQ好友和群 Q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友
收藏收藏 分享分享 分享淘帖 订阅订阅
2#
发表于 2010-1-6 19:46:45 | 只看该作者
  1. Private Sub Command12_Click()
  2. Dim strSQL As String
  3. If IsNull(Me.模号) Then
  4. MsgBox "模号不能为空。", vbExclamation

  5. ElseIf IsNull(Me.出货工段) Then
  6. MsgBox "出货工段不能为空。", vbExclamation

  7. ElseIf IsNull(Me.接收工段) Then
  8. MsgBox "接收工段不能为空。", vbExclamation

  9. ElseIf Nz(Me.出货数量, 0) <= 0 Then
  10. MsgBox "出货数量必须大于0。", vbExclamation

  11. ElseIf Me.出货工段 = Me.接收工段 Then
  12. MsgBox "出货工段不能和接收工段相同。", vbExclamation

  13. ElseIf Not (Me.出货工段 Like "[A-z]*" And Me.接收工段 Like "[A-z]*") Then
  14. MsgBox "出货工段和接收工段必须是正确的工段字段,这里假定的判断条件为工段字段都以英文字母开头。", vbExclamation
  15. Else
  16. strSQL = "UPDATE 数量 SET " & _
  17. Me.出货工段 & "=" & Me.出货工段 & "-" & Nz(Me.出货数量, 0) & "," & _
  18. Me.接收工段 & "=" & Me.接收工段 & "+" & Nz(Me.出货数量, 0) & _
  19. " WHERE 模号='" & Me.模号 & "'"
  20. CurrentDb.Execute strSQL
  21. Me.Child15.Requery
  22. End If
  23. End Sub
复制代码

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册

x
3#
 楼主| 发表于 2010-1-6 20:00:22 | 只看该作者
CurrentDb.Execute strSQL 是什么意思
4#
发表于 2010-1-6 20:36:02 | 只看该作者
运行查询的意思
您需要登录后才可以回帖 登录 | 注册

本版积分规则

QQ|站长邮箱|小黑屋|手机版|Office中国/Access中国 ( 粤ICP备10043721号-1 )  

GMT+8, 2024-11-18 14:56 , Processed in 0.104210 second(s), 29 queries .

Powered by Discuz! X3.3

© 2001-2017 Comsenz Inc.

快速回复 返回顶部 返回列表